Airwars assessment

In Lozova village in the Bohodukhiv district of Kharkiv one civilian, a 41 year old woman, was reportedly killed by Russian forces’ shells on May 8th 2022.

Kharkiv’s Regional Prosecuctor Office reported that “investigators from the Bohodukhiv District Police Department of the Kharkiv Region National Police inspected the scene.”

Sources recorded another area shelled simultaneously with Lozova village in the same district.

This incident has ACLED’s reference code: UKR57455

 

The local time of the incident is unknown.
